About The Position

SOCOTEC's Building Envelope team assists clients in evaluating, designing, constructing, maintaining, and enhancing the exterior components of buildings. This includes systems like exterior walls, windows, doors, roofs, and waterproofing. Projects span new construction, upgrades, repairs, and maintenance. As a Building Envelope Intern, you will collaborate with experienced engineers, inspectors, and Project Managers, gaining exposure to both the technical and practical aspects of building envelope consulting. SOCOTEC’s summer internship program is designed for college students seeking hands-on industry experience. Interns receive comprehensive exposure to their field, with opportunities for both field and office work alongside seasoned professionals. Interns can expect to spend approximately 2–3 days per week in the field, observing real-world projects and site inspections, with the remainder of the time spent in the office supporting project teams and learning about service delivery.
